Cabbage Hollandaise
A creamy, cheesy cabbage casserole with a crunchy corn flake topping, perfect for family dinners and comfort food lovers seeking hearty, flavorful dishes.
Ingredients
Instructions
- Combine ranch dressing, cream of celery soup, milk, and salt in a saucepan, then heat until warm.
- Meanwhile, cook the sliced cabbage in boiling water for 3 to 4 minutes, then drain.
- Mix corn flakes, shredded Cheddar cheese, melted butter, and chopped water chestnuts in a bowl.
- In a greased casserole dish, layer the cooked cabbage, hot soup mixture, and the corn flakes mixture.
- Repeat the layering process, finishing with a top layer of the corn flakes mixture.
- Sprinkle additional grated Cheddar cheese on top.
- Bake at 375°F (190°C) for 15 minutes until bubbly and golden.
